Transaction 16c1511b94c61f51fb1de981f59ff0ad5b3f76e8b578e96b97b341bc37a606e5

1 Input
2 Outputs
  • 16c1511b94c61f51fb1de981f59ff0ad5b3f76e8b578e96b97b341bc37a606e5:0
  • value  1002755
    address  17Fy3KM6d4ombQRpse1147B8zHvaNPYGcs
  • 16c1511b94c61f51fb1de981f59ff0ad5b3f76e8b578e96b97b341bc37a606e5:1
  • value  18436833
    address  1APwfWVBSrHGMQVApK8q9uzfEpFvYyd5Vg